Getting Around the Sunnyside Neighborhood in Portland, OR

Walk Score®

95 / 100

Walker’s Paradise

Daily errands do not require a car

Bike Score®

99 / 100

Biker's Paradise

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ike

Transit Score®

51 / 100

Good Transit

Many nearby public transportation options

Frequently Asked Questions about Sunnyside Apartments with Laundry Rooms

What is the Cheapest Laundry Rooms apartment in Sunnyside?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Sunnyside with Laundry Rooms is at Hazel Ying Lee Apartments listed at $950.

How much is the average rent for Sunnyside Apartments with Laundry Rooms?

The average rent for a Apartment in Sunnyside with Laundry Rooms is $1,204.

What is the largest Sunnyside Apartment for rent with Laundry Rooms?

Today's Apartment with Laundry Rooms and the most square footage in Sunnyside is a 852 square feet unit starting from $950 at Hazel Ying Lee Apartments.
